Direct support lines.

All lines below are free, confidential, and available 24 hours a day.

988 Suicide and Crisis Lifeline

Call or text 988

24 / 7

Free and confidential support for people in distress. The primary crisis line in the United States.

Crisis Text Line

Text HOME to 741741

24 / 7

Connect with a trained crisis counselor by text message.

Veterans Crisis Line

Call 988, press 1

24 / 7

Confidential support for veterans and their families.

SAMHSA National Helpline

1-800-662-4357

24 / 7

Free, confidential treatment referral and information for mental health and substance use disorders.
